A graduate of LSU and Dallas Seminary, Len Woods spent nearly three decades on three church staffs. He now writes full-time, helping individuals (like Max Lucado) and organizations (like the Museum of the Bible) share great stories and life-changing ideas. This article is adapted from Len’s newest book, Spiritual Life Hacks, which offers creative solutions for those times when life is confusing, people are annoying, and faith isn’t exactly a walk in the park.
